Why do you pace?

 

I pace as a way to give back.  I love to help people get to their personal running goals.  Over the years, with all the adventure races I have completed, I always felt a tremendous sense of personal pride in reaching my racing goals or any goals for that matter; but as time went on, I wanted to help others to reach their personal racing goals.  This is that avenue - pacing.  When a racer crosses the finish line either at their goal or having exceeded their goal - their sense of great accomplish is palpable.  That is my reason - the satisfaction that I have helped someone reach their own racing goals or exceeded them.   

Tell us your best pacing experience.

 

I was helping on a 1/2 marathon here in Pgh Pa when I had a runner tell me they could not continue since they had hit their wall.  To take their mind off of what they were doing, I began to sing some John Prine songs to take their mind off of their discomfort.  Once I was complete a song, someone else began to sing a song they knew.  This continued for some time which not only helped the person who was flagging, but entertained the rest of the group.  That person did make it to the finish with us and was overwhelmed.  That for me was such a great experience, humbling since it was the collective group that took up the torch to get everyone to the finish.  What a great race that was!!
